Oak Processionary Moth (OPM) Removal
The Oak Processionary Moth (OPM) is an invasive pest that poses a serious threat to oak trees and public health. First identified in London, OPM has spread rapidly across the South East, making proactive management essential.
OPM caterpillars feed on oak leaves, weakening trees and making them more vulnerable to other pests and diseases. More importantly, their toxic hairs can cause severe skin irritation, respiratory problems, and allergic reactions in humans and animals.
